Requirements:

  • Fully licensed in the State of New York
  • BLS/ACLS active (or can acquire quickly)
  • DEA
  • NCCPA Board Certified (active board certification)
  • Willing to work for 24/7 Hospital-based service
  • Hard-working and Professional

Preferred:

  • Experienced PA professionals are preferred, but we are willing to train a new grad
  • Experience with EPIC E.M.R. is a plus
  • Neurosurgery experience is a plus but we are willing to train

At Generations Neurosurgery, we offer consultation, neurosurgery, and related care services to treat the following health conditions:

  • Brain Tumors (benign and malignant)
  • Management of Intracranial Hematomas, Brain Contusions, and Traumatic Brain Injury (TBI)
  • Aneurysms and vascular malformations
  • Hydrocephalus (fluid buildup in the brain)
  • Chiari Malformation (structural defects in the brain and spinal cord)
  • Brain Abscesses
  • Spinal Tumors (benign and malignant)
  • Herniated Discs
  • Spinal Stenosis (narrowing of the spinal canal)
  • Degenerative Disc Disease
  • Scoliosis (abnormal curvature of the spine)
  • Spinal Fractures
  • Spinal Cord Injuries
  • Carpal Tunnel Syndrome
  • Ulnar Nerve Entrapment
  • Peripheral Nerve Tumors
  • Trigeminal Neuralgia (facial pain)
  • Peripheral Nerve Injuries
  • Movement Disorders (such as Parkinson’s disease, where deep brain stimulation may beindicated)
  • Chronic Pain (including conditions like trigeminal neuralgia)
  • Infections of the Central Nervous System (like abscesses or infections of the spine)
  • Conservative Treatment for Pain Syndromes and Degenerative Diseases of the Spine
